Hello,大家好!
今天來給大家分享一些多條件查找的公式,說起查找函數(shù),大家的第一反應就是Vlookup,在Excel里其實還有很多函數(shù)可以解決這個問題。
一起來看看吧!
當條件①和條件②變化時,會自動在左邊的數(shù)據(jù)區(qū)域中查找出業(yè)績。
1.VLOOKUP+MATCH多條件查找
在K6單元格中輸入公式=VLOOKUP(K4,B:G,MATCH(I4,B3:G3,0),0)
公式語法:
MATCH的對象就是條件①的姓名,查找范圍就是B3:G3,查找方式選擇0為精確查找。
因為VLOOKUP第三參數(shù)返回的列數(shù)是根據(jù)條件①的姓名動態(tài)變化而變化,所以嵌套MATCH函數(shù)對條件①姓名進行查找。
2.HLOOKUP+MATCH多條件查找
在K6單元格中輸入公式=HLOOKUP(I4,3:9,MATCH(K4,B3:B9,0),0)
公式語法解釋:
HLOOKUP函數(shù)語法:(查找值,查找范圍,返回值所在的行數(shù),查找模式)
HLOOKUP就表示水平方向查找。
3.INDEX+MATCH+MATCH多條件查找
在K6單元格中輸入公式=INDEX(B3:G9,MATCH(K4,B3:B9,0),MATCH(I4,B3:G3,0))
4.SUMPRODUCT多條件查找
在K6單元格中輸入公式=SUMPRODUCT((B4:B9=K4)*(C3:G3=I4)*C4:G9)
公式語法解釋:
SUMPRODUCT函數(shù)語法:((條件1=條件區(qū)域1)*(條件2=條件區(qū)域2)*……*(求和區(qū)域))
5.SUMIF+OFFSET+MATCH多條件查找
在K6單元格中輸入公式=SUMIF(B:B,K4,OFFSET(B:B,0,MATCH(I4,C3:G3,0)))
6.DSUM多條件查找
在K6單元格中輸入公式=DSUM(B3:G9,I4,K3:K4)即可。
公式語法解釋:
DSUM(數(shù)據(jù)區(qū)域,求和的列數(shù),條件區(qū)域)
需要注意的是在選擇第三參數(shù)時,必須包含選擇區(qū)域字段標題,不可以像別的函數(shù)一樣只選擇一個單元格。
7.XLOOKUP多條件查找(office365專屬函數(shù))
在K6單元格中輸入公式=XLOOKUP(K4,B4:B9,XLOOKUP(I4,C3:G3,C4:G9),0)
公式語法解釋:
XLOOKUP函數(shù)語法:(要查找的值,查找的區(qū)域,返回的區(qū)域)
注意這個函數(shù)只在Office 365版本的Excel中才有的哦。
8.INDEX+FILTER+MATCH多條件查找
在K6單元格中輸入公式: =INDEX(FILTER(B3:G9,B3:B9=K4),MATCH(I4,B3:G3,0))
以上就是今天跟大家分享的多條件查找的方法,感謝大家耐心看完,也歡迎一起交流學習呀~
聯(lián)系客服